Re: Does mojoportal has the function of banner?

If you know how to use javascript and jquery you can easily make a news ticker using jQuery News Ticker (that is what I think you are asking for).

It can consume the RSS feed exposed by the mojoPortal blog feature and a few other mojoPortal features also provide rss feeds that could be consumed using jQuery News Ticker.

But you would need to understand html and css and jquery/javascript and embed it where you want in the layout.master file of your mojoPortal skin. If you know those things then their instructions should get you going.

mojoPortal already includes the main jquery files so you would only need to add the script for the widget.
